2004-04-18: Cessna 150H (N105DP) — Boulder, CO

Boulder, CO, US

On April 18, 2004, a Cessna 150H (registration N105DP) was involved in an aviation accident near Boulder, CO. Investigators recorded the probable cause as: the failed magneto and the lack of suitable terrain (lake) for a forced landing. On departure, the engine ran rough and then died. The pilot landed in a lake, the airplane flipped, and the pilot escaped. Examination revealed an inoperative left magneto with corrosion.

Accident Narrative

According to the pilot, the incident occurred on departure. The aircraft had climbed to an altitude of approximately 300 feet when the engine started running roughly. In an attempt to resolve the issue, the pilot introduced additional mixture into the engine. This action resulted in the engine operating normally for a brief period of about five seconds, after which the engine ceased operation entirely. With the engine no longer producing power, the pilot determined that the only viable landing option was a nearby lake. The pilot executed a forced landing on the water. During the landing, the airplane initially skimmed across the surface for a few seconds before it inverted, coming to rest on its back. The pilot was able to escape the submerged cockpit through the windscreen. After exiting, the pilot climbed onto the inverted wing's lower surface and then swam to the shore. The pilot observed that the airplane sank nose first approximately 30 seconds after landing.

Examination Findings

A subsequent inspection of the aircraft revealed that the left wing had sustained substantial damage. The engine was subjected to an examination, which disclosed that the left magneto was inoperative. Further internal inspection of the magneto found corrosion present on the points, the P-lead, and the capacitor.
